Skip to content

Commit ba83964

Browse files
committed
amend
1 parent d4125c5 commit ba83964

File tree

25 files changed

+95
-1
lines changed

25 files changed

+95
-1
lines changed

.github/unittest/linux_libs/scripts_ataridqn/install.sh

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-56,6 +56,10 @@ fi
5656
# smoke test
5757
python -c "import functorch;import tensordict"
5858

59+
# Install build dependencies (required for --no-build-isolation)
60+
printf "* Installing build dependencies\n"
61+
uv pip install setuptools wheel ninja "pybind11[global]" cmake
62+
5963
printf "* Installing torchrl\n"
6064
uv pip install -e . --no-build-isolation
6165

.github/unittest/linux_libs/scripts_brax/install.sh

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-52,6 +52,10 @@ uv pip install git+https://github.com/pytorch/tensordict.git --progress-bar off
5252
# smoke test
5353
python -c "import functorch;import tensordict"
5454

55+
# Install build dependencies (required for --no-build-isolation)
56+
printf "* Installing build dependencies\n"
57+
uv pip install setuptools wheel ninja "pybind11[global]" cmake
58+
5559
printf "* Installing torchrl\n"
5660
uv pip install -e . --no-build-isolation
5761

.github/unittest/linux_libs/scripts_chess/install.sh

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-72,6 +72,10 @@ fi
7272
# smoke test
7373
python -c "import functorch;import tensordict"
7474

75+
# Install build dependencies (required for --no-build-isolation)
76+
printf "* Installing build dependencies\n"
77+
uv pip install setuptools wheel ninja "pybind11[global]" cmake
78+
7579
printf "* Installing torchrl\n"
7680
uv pip install -e . --no-build-isolation
7781

.github/unittest/linux_libs/scripts_d4rl/install.sh

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-56,6 +56,10 @@ fi
5656
# smoke test
5757
python -c "import functorch;import tensordict"
5858

59+
# Install build dependencies (required for --no-build-isolation)
60+
printf "* Installing build dependencies\n"
61+
uv pip install setuptools wheel ninja "pybind11[global]" cmake
62+
5963
printf "* Installing torchrl\n"
6064
uv pip install -e . --no-build-isolation
6165

.github/unittest/linux_libs/scripts_d4rl/run_test.sh

Lines changed: 2 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-14,6 +14,8 @@ cd d4rl
1414
#uv pip install -U 'mujoco-py<2.1,>=2.0'
1515
uv pip install -U "gym[classic_control,atari,accept-rom-license]"==0.23
1616
uv pip install -U six
17+
# Install build dependencies (required for --no-build-isolation)
18+
uv pip install setuptools wheel ninja "pybind11[global]" cmake
1719
uv pip install -e . --no-build-isolation
1820
cd ..
1921

.github/unittest/linux_libs/scripts_d4rl/setup_env.sh

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-58,7 +58,7 @@ uv venv "${env_dir}" --python="${PYTHON_VERSION}"
5858
source "${env_dir}/bin/activate"
5959

6060

61-
v pip install pip --upgrade
61+
uv pip install pip --upgrade
6262

6363
#pip3 uninstall cython -y
6464
#pip uninstall cython -y

.github/unittest/linux_libs/scripts_envpool/install.sh

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-41,5 +41,9 @@ python -c "import functorch"
4141
# install tensordict
4242
uv pip install git+https://github.com/pytorch/tensordict
4343

44+
# Install build dependencies (required for --no-build-isolation)
45+
printf "* Installing build dependencies\n"
46+
uv pip install setuptools wheel ninja "pybind11[global]" cmake
47+
4448
printf "* Installing torchrl\n"
4549
uv pip install -e . --no-build-isolation

.github/unittest/linux_libs/scripts_gen-dgrl/install.sh

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-56,6 +56,10 @@ fi
5656
# smoke test
5757
python -c "import functorch;import tensordict"
5858

59+
# Install build dependencies (required for --no-build-isolation)
60+
printf "* Installing build dependencies\n"
61+
uv pip install setuptools wheel ninja "pybind11[global]" cmake
62+
5963
printf "* Installing torchrl\n"
6064
uv pip install -e . --no-build-isolation
6165

.github/unittest/linux_libs/scripts_gym/install.sh

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-60,6 +60,10 @@ fi
6060
# smoke test
6161
python -c "import tensordict"
6262

63+
# Install build dependencies (required for --no-build-isolation)
64+
printf "* Installing build dependencies\n"
65+
uv pip install setuptools wheel ninja "pybind11[global]" cmake
66+
6367
printf "* Installing torchrl\n"
6468
uv pip install -e . --no-build-isolation
6569
python -c "import torchrl"

.github/unittest/linux_libs/scripts_habitat/install.sh

Lines changed: 4 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-39,6 +39,10 @@ fi
3939
# smoke test
4040
python -c "import tensordict"
4141

42+
# Install build dependencies (required for --no-build-isolation)
43+
printf "* Installing build dependencies\n"
44+
uv pip install setuptools wheel ninja "pybind11[global]" cmake
45+
4246
printf "* Installing torchrl\n"
4347
uv pip install -e . --no-build-isolation
4448

0 commit comments

Comments
 (0)